[QUOTE="bulkbiker, post: 1439529, member: 219467"] Well you realise that you have a condition where grains and fruits are unhelpful to your blood sugar levels so it is very obviously logical to avoid consuming them. Therefore you have to eat something - fats and proteins are left with a few lower carb vegetables and salad leaves. You will find over time that you can easily survive on that and maybe as your condition improves you may be able to introduce a few more carbs back. However remember that there are no essential carbohydrates and it is perfectly possible to survive without any at all. In my case I think it is far healthier to not have the excess 7 stone I was carrying around and if that means eating more meat and fat then I'm all for it. It helps of course that I love what I eat.
